However, I would be careful on calculating the price of art when listing it in USD as the current climate is so dynamic that a simple 0.001 change in RUB value can dramatically effect the real USD conversion. I think Google is inaccurate on how rapidly it updates as an artist charged $55 USD for something that when translated to RUB, actually cost a total of $68 USD because sanctions changed the value within 24hrs. Not a fault of the artist, but instead the fault of a rapidly changing market.
I imagine it will continue to be iffy due to sanctions; a Western bank could just as easily interrupt a transaction simply for having Russian characters mentioned in the bank statement as PayPal could interrupt a transaction for the same reason, not to mention the fact that PayPal is sending USD to an avenue that converts to RUB ... which is technically by-passing sanctions.
